在Linux下,XRender是一個用于加速圖形渲染的擴展庫。它可以幫助提高渲染效率,特別是在處理復雜的圖形和動畫時。以下是一些建議,可以幫助您利用XRender提升渲染效率:
確保硬件支持:首先,確保您的硬件支持XRender擴展。大多數現代顯卡都支持這個功能。
安裝必要的軟件包:確保已安裝支持XRender的應用程序和庫。例如,在Debian和Ubuntu上,您可以使用以下命令安裝:
sudo apt-get install libxrender-dev
啟用XRender:在運行應用程序之前,確保已啟用XRender。這可以通過在啟動命令中添加-render參數來實現。例如:
your_application -render
使用硬件加速:盡可能使用硬件加速功能。許多圖形庫(如OpenGL和Vulkan)都支持硬件加速,可以顯著提高渲染性能。
優化應用程序設置:檢查應用程序的設置,確保已啟用所有可用的渲染優化選項。例如,您可以調整紋理質量、陰影質量和抗鋸齒設置,以提高渲染效率。
使用多線程:如果可能的話,使用多線程技術來分散渲染負載。這可以幫助提高渲染速度,特別是在多核處理器上。
監控性能:使用性能監控工具(如glxgears或Unigine)來測試和評估渲染性能。這可以幫助您找到性能瓶頸,并針對性地進行優化。
更新驅動程序:確保您的顯卡驅動程序是最新的。這可以幫助提高渲染性能,并解決可能與XRender相關的問題。
遵循以上建議,您應該能夠在Linux下利用XRender提升渲染效率。不過,請注意,具體的優化方法可能因應用程序和硬件的不同而有所差異。